What companies run services between Leeds, England and Athlone, Ireland?

There is no direct connection from Leeds to Athlone. However, you can take the train to Manchester Airport, walk to Manchester Airport (MAN) airport, fly to Dublin Airport (DUB), walk to Dublin Airport Terminal 2 Zone 19, take the line 782 bus to Heuston Station, walk to Dublin Heuston, then take the train to Athlone. Alternatively, you can take a train from Leeds to Athlone via Newton-le-Willows, Holyhead, Holyhead Ferry, Dublin Ferryport B+I, The Point, Heuston, and Dublin Heuston in around 11h 35m.
